Elizabeth Ann Edwards

Elizabeth Ann Edwards, 88, of Tupper Lake passed away on Saturday, March 23, 2024 at her home surrounded by loved ones.

Arrangements are under the care of Frary Funeral Home, Tupper Lake.

Born on Jan. 5, 1936 in Tupper Lake, she was the daughter of Harold Bradley and Hazel (Barber) Bradley. She was affectionately known by all as Betty.

She attended Holy Ghost Academy in Tupper Lake, graduating in 1954. On April 21, 1956, she married Michael Philip Edwards and together they raised a family of four boys and four girls. Betty was all about family and was selfless in all things.

In addition to being a mother to many, she was a Cub Scout den leader, a constant volunteer for the Tupper Lake Hockey Association, a loud hockey mom and, later in life, a home health aide nurse.

Betty exuded charity, kindness and a positive attitude every day of her life. She was a problem solver and had to be, raising eight kids of her own and a stand-in parent for others over the years.

Betty is survived by numerous grandchildren, great-grandchildren and her children, Dorie (Jacques) Patry, Denise (Gerald) Beaudette, John (Heather) Edwards, Peter (Nicole) Edwards, Mary (Vaughn) Casagrain, Tina (Andrew) Shaheen and Scott (Pamela) Edwards. She was predeceased by her husband of 58 years, Michael Philip Edwards, and her son Christopher Philip Edwards.
